A simple recipe for slow-cooked tortellini with steak and cheese flavors.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 pound frozen cheese tortellini
- 1 pound thinly sliced steak (like ribeye or sirloin)
- 1 large onion, sliced
- 1 green bell pepper, sliced
- 1 cup beef broth
- 8 ounces cream cheese, cubed
- 1 cup shredded provolone cheese
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
Instructions
- Place the tortellini, sliced steak, onion, and bell pepper in the slow cooker.
- Pour the beef broth over the ingredients.
- Sprinkle with gar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
- Cook on low for 4 to 6 hours, or on high for 2 to 3 hours, until the steak is tender.
- Stir in the cubed cream cheese until melted and smooth.
- Stir in the provolone cheese until melted.
- Serve hot.
Notes
- You can substitute mozzarella cheese for provolone if desired.
- If the sauce seems too thick, add a splash of milk or extra broth.
